The Rise of the Modern Scooter Commuter

The image of someone riding a scooter has been radically transformed. Once associated primarily with children and teenagers, the electric scooter has catalyzed a shift. It is now a common sight in downtown cores, university campuses, and suburban pathways.

This rise is fueled by tangible urban challenges. Chronic traffic congestion, soaring parking costs, and the limitations of fixed-route public transit have created a perfect niche for personal electric vehicles. The scooter fills the 'last-mile' gap brilliantly, connecting homes, offices, and transit hubs with door-to-door convenience.

The technology enabling this shift has matured rapidly. Advances in battery energy density, motor efficiency, and frame materials have produced scooters that are reliable, capable, and safe for daily adult use. The Urban Commuter: Efficiency in Motion

This is the primary user driving market growth. The urban commuter uses their scooter to replace car trips for distances typically between 2 and 10 miles. Their core pain points are traffic, parking fees, and the high total cost of car ownership.

For this rider, key scooter features are non-negotiable. They need sufficient range to cover a round trip with a safety margin, a compact and quick folding mechanism for storage under a desk or on public transit, and a reliable motor that handles hills and stop-and-go traffic. The experience of someone riding a scooter for commuting hinges on predictability and dependability.

Portability is often as important as performance. A commuter needs to easily carry their scooter up a flight of stairs or onto a crowded bus. Weight, therefore, becomes a critical specification, often balanced against battery size and frame durability.

Ultimately, for the urban commuter, the scooter is a tool for reclaiming time and reducing stress. It turns a frustrating, expensive drive into an efficient, enjoyable glide through the cityscape.

Cost & Time: The Commuter's Math

A financial analysis reveals why someone riding a scooter is making a savvy economic choice. The following table breaks down the estimated annual costs for a 5-mile each way commute, 250 days a year, comparing an electric scooter to car ownership and public transit.

Expense Category Electric Scooter (Mid-Range) Car (Sedan, Finance & Fuel) Public Transit (Monthly Pass)
Upfront / Annual Cost $600 (amortized over 3 yrs) $5,000 (Payment + Insurance) $1,200
Fuel / Charging $20 $1,500 $0 (included)
Parking $0 $1,800 $0
Maintenance $50 $800 $0
Estimated Annual Total $270 $9,100 $1,200
Avg. Door-to-Door Time (5 miles) 20-25 minutes 25-45+ minutes 35-50 minutes

This simplified model highlights the dramatic cost savings. The scooter's upfront cost is recouped rapidly when compared to parking and fuel alone. The time savings are equally significant, especially in congested corridors where a scooter can maintain a consistent 15-18 mph while cars are idle.

Charging costs are negligible. The average e-scooter consumes about 1-1.5 kWh for a full charge, costing between $0.12 and $0.20 depending on local electricity rates. This allows for hundreds of miles of travel for the price of a single gallon of gasoline.

Environmental Impact: A Cleaner Ride

The environmental argument for electric scooters is powerful, especially when displacing short car trips. Transportation is a major source of greenhouse gas emissions, and personal electric vehicles offer a path to reduction at the individual level.

Electric scooters are extremely energy-efficient. They travel 80-100+ passenger miles per gallon equivalent (MPGe), compared to a typical gasoline car's 25-30 MPGe. This efficiency translates directly to lower carbon emissions per mile, even when accounting for the electricity generation mix.

Essential Gear and Safety: Riding Smart from Day One

Safety is the foundation of confident and enjoyable riding. Before anyone becomes someone riding a scooter, understanding and investing in proper safety gear and practices is non-negotiable. A safe rider is an empowered rider.

The most critical piece of equipment is a certified helmet. A bicycle or multi-sport helmet is the minimum; full-face helmets offer superior protection for higher-speed rides. This single item drastically reduces the risk of severe head injury in the event of a fall or collision.

Visibility is the second pillar of safety. This includes active lighting—a bright white front light and red rear light, always on while riding—and passive reflectivity. Reflective vests, strips on clothing or the scooter itself, and reflective ankle bands make a rider conspicuous to drivers, especially at dawn, dusk, or night.

Riding practices are equally important. Defensive riding assumes that drivers may not see you. Obeying all traffic laws, using hand signals for turns, avoiding sidewalks where prohibited, and never riding under the influence are fundamental rules for sharing the road responsibly.

Pre-Ride Checklist: Battery, Brakes, and Tires

Developing a quick pre-ride habit is essential for safety and performance. This 60-second check should become as routine as putting on a seatbelt in a car. It ensures the scooter is in optimal condition before every journey.

First, check the battery. Ensure it is adequately charged for your planned trip, with at least a 20% safety margin. Verify that the battery compartment is securely closed and that there are no signs of damage, swelling, or leakage. This is where the peace of mind from a UL-certified battery system is invaluable.

Next, test the brakes. Squeeze the brake levers to confirm they engage firmly and smoothly without excessive travel. Visually inspect brake pads for wear if possible. For electronic brakes, ensure the regenerative braking feels consistent. A quick rolling test at low speed can confirm stopping power.

Finally, inspect the tires. For pneumatic tires, check pressure weekly with a gauge; under-inflated tires reduce range and increase puncture risk. For solid tires, look for significant wear, cracks, or embedded debris. Give the scooter a quick shake to check for loose handlebars, folding mechanisms, or stem bolts.

Choosing Your Ride: Key Features for Different Riders

Selecting the right scooter is about matching features to your primary use case. The ideal model for a college student is different from that for a suburban explorer. Understanding key specifications will help you become a satisfied someone riding a scooter.

Critical specs to compare include motor power (in watts), battery capacity (in Watt-hours, Wh), maximum range, top speed, weight, tire type and size, suspension, and IP water resistance rating. There is always a trade-off, often between performance/range and portability/weight.

Build quality and warranty support are paramount. A scooter is a vehicle, and its reliability affects your daily routine. For the City Commuter: Reliability is Key

The commuter's scooter is a workhorse. Key features include a real-world range of 15-25 miles to comfortably handle round trips, a top speed of 15-20 mph to keep pace with urban traffic flow, and a weight under 35 lbs for easy carrying. A quick-folding mechanism is essential.

Ride quality matters for daily use. Larger pneumatic tires (8.5-10 inches) and some form of suspension (spring or hydraulic) absorb road vibrations from cracks and uneven pavement, reducing fatigue. Good lighting and a clear display are must-haves for all-conditions commuting.

For the Off-Road Enthusiast: Power and Durability

The explorer's scooter is built for adventure. It requires a more powerful motor, typically 500W or higher, with peak power outputs even greater for tackling steep inclines and soft terrain. Torque is as important as top speed for this use case.

Robust suspension is non-negotiable. Dual spring or hydraulic suspension systems, both front and rear, manage the impacts of trails, curbs, and uneven ground. Large, knobby pneumatic tires (10 inches or larger) provide necessary traction and shock absorption off paved surfaces.

Durability and environmental protection are critical. A sturdy, often non-folding frame provides structural integrity. Maintenance and Long-Term Care for Your Scooter

Proper maintenance ensures longevity, safety, and consistent performance for someone riding a scooter. Electric scooters are relatively low-maintenance, but neglecting basic care can lead to premature wear or safety issues.

Battery care is the most important routine. Avoid regularly draining the battery to 0%. For long-term storage, keep it at a 50-60% charge in a cool, dry place. Use only the manufacturer-provided charger to prevent damage. Adhering to these practices helps achieve the 500+ charge cycles promised by quality UL-certified packs.

Mechanical maintenance focuses on brakes and tires. Brake pads should be inspected monthly for wear and replaced when thin. Brake cables may need occasional adjustment to maintain lever feel. For pneumatic tires, maintaining proper pressure weekly is the single best way to improve range, ride quality, and prevent flats.

General cleaning and inspection are vital. Keep the scooter clean, especially after wet or dirty rides. Wipe it down with a damp cloth, avoiding direct high-pressure water jets on electronic components. Periodically check all bolts, especially on the stem, folding mechanism, and handlebars, for tightness to prevent dangerous loosening over time.

Navigating Laws and Etiquette as a Scooter Rider

Being a responsible someone riding a scooter means understanding and adhering to local regulations and shared-path etiquette. Laws vary significantly by city, state, and country, so riders must proactively research their local rules.

Common legal themes include age restrictions (often 16+), helmet requirements (frequently mandatory for minors), maximum speed limits (sometimes tied to where you can ride), and rules about where scooters are permitted (bike lanes, roads, or prohibited on sidewalks). Many jurisdictions now require scooters to have lights, reflectors, and a bell or horn.

Etiquette is about sharing space respectfully. On bike paths, ride predictably and on the right, pass on the left with an audible signal ('on your left'), and keep speeds appropriate for pedestrian-heavy areas. On roads, act like a vehicle: ride in the direction of traffic, signal your intentions, and take the lane when necessary for safety.

Parking responsibly is part of being a good community member. Never block sidewalks, ramps, building entrances, or access points. Use designated bike parking when available. Responsible riding and parking help ensure scooters remain a welcome part of the urban mobility ecosystem.

Frequently Asked Questions (FAQ)

Q: How far can I really go on a single charge?
A: Manufacturer range ratings are based on ideal conditions: a light rider on flat ground at low speed. Real-world range is typically 60-75% of the advertised maximum. Factor in your weight, hills, frequent stops/starts, and colder temperatures, all of which reduce range. For commuting, choose a scooter with a rated range at least 50% greater than your round-trip distance.

Q: Are electric scooters difficult to maintain?
A: No, they are remarkably low-maintenance compared to cars or even bicycles. The primary tasks are keeping tires properly inflated, checking brake function, keeping the scooter clean, and following proper battery charging habits. Most maintenance involves simple inspections and adjustments, not complex repairs, especially for well-built models.

Q: Can I ride an electric scooter on the sidewalk?
A> This is entirely dependent on local laws, which vary widely. Many cities prohibit electric scooter use on sidewalks for pedestrian safety. Generally, you should ride in bike lanes where available, or on the road if you can keep pace with traffic. Always check and follow your city's specific ordinances regarding sidewalk riding.
